  • Loved everything about it!

    It’s not creepy. Really it’s not. I have gotten so tired of games that have a lot of filler fluff in the form of just making things spend a lot of time that are not interesting in order to make the gameplay longer. I also have been looking for some thing that’s at least a little mentally challenging instead of just having villains that you have to kill by clicking a button really fast or something. This contains puzzles that are reasonably challenging to complete without getting super frustrating. I think there was one I sort of cheated on by looking it up. But overall, I very much enjoyed the gameplay and the story and having something to take my mind off of life for a little while every time I sit down to play it. Because it’s divided up into scenes, it’s very easy to play it for a certain amount of time and have some sense of satisfaction without having to feel addicted or obsessed, which is something a lot of other games also rely on. Obviously games on this level are rare because it takes a whole lot of work ,I’m sure, to make some thing this complete that doesn’t depend on addiction or gimmicks.

  • Very nice puzzle solving game

    Love Amanita game designs. I played Samorost before Creaks. Both games are beautifully designed and created like pieces of art. I really like the puzzles in Creaks. They are both challenging and entertaining. Especially loved the scene at the end of the Palace.
    On a side note, though, I need to mention that the achievements earned by completing tasks insides paintings are pretty arduous and boring. Especially the ‘amazing magician’ painting in which we are supposed to make a cow pass the circle is impossibly hard. I wish whoever designed this painting challange get some common sense and receive revelation that tedious tasks are not entertaining!

  • Beautifully frustrating

    This game is interesting and has potential, but essentially has you climbing ladders and getting attacked by robot dogs in the beginning. The controls are so clunky and awkward that the difficulty comes from simply not being able to take the actions that you want. Trying to run to a ladder and quickly climb up or down is near impossible and eventually makes you want to throw your phone out of frustration. When a game takes me there it’s time to stop and this game does take me there! The sound is appropriate and the graphics are beautiful, but the game play kills it for me. And…story? What story? A dude gets trapped out of his house in a spooky maze with bizarre creatures and literally doesn’t blink an eye about it? Dumb.
